Hi all. Recently I saw a Carter 4741 AVS on ebay. I was wondering what the difference is between this and an S model. I can't seem to find any reference on the net to this model carb without the S. Was it just a typo or are they two separate carby's?
 
If memory serves me, I believe the 4741 is for an air conditioned car and the 4741s is for cars without air.
 
I believe it was probably a typo. I only know of the 4741S from looking through some service manuals. That is not to say Carter didn't make one, just not one that I know of.
 
My service manual says that the 4741S is used on CAS 440 cars with A/C, but it doesn't say anything about a non S model. All the Carters in the book seem to have S at the end of the model number. That's why I was curious about the possibility of it being a typo or whether there actually is non S model. I thought I read somewhere about the S being added to the updated models, but I can't find that info anymore.
